Transaction 8641ba833ee29ab6b23dadb76a0ba368267c6952501f30ce57e2249e91972407
1 Input
1 Output
-
8641ba833ee29ab6b23dadb76a0ba368267c6952501f30ce57e2249e91972407:0
- value
- 1590200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3828a3b0ad37b3f6dbb0b02a00c00feffcf8056a OP_EQUAL
- address
- 36oxSxmPWZseqxQBm8TANAAzi6r6XJ82LH